ANA Visa card offers retail discounts
A credit card issued by All Nippon Airways and InfiBank lures customers with air miles, hotel stays and duty-free discounts
All Nippon Airways is launching a Visa card with InfiBank that will offer customers the opportunity to collect air miles and discounts on inflight and airport duty-free and ANA hotel stays. The airline chose the US-based bank to avoid currency issues and other problems users may experience using a card from a Japanese bank, according to a press release issued last week
The card, with an annual charge of $70, offers owners 5,000 bonus miles the first time they use their cards or 10,000 miles if they use them before September 30. The standard reward is one mile for every dollar charged.
The card will offer a 1.9% introductory interest rate for the first five billing cycles and an annual percentage rate of 13.99% after that.
